14:22 UTC — Resolver pool on Quarrel-East began returning intermittent NXDOMAIN for internal zones. 14:31 — Velda confirmed stale glue records after the Briarhold zone push. 14:40 — Traffic failed over to the Marrowgate resolvers; error rate dropped to baseline. No evidence of cache poisoning; TTL misconfiguration only. Security impact assessed as none. Full packet captures retained for review. The trace token for the failover window is below.

build token for tawif-bahip: htk31_68bba16e1afabfef4ecc69408c06f16

Onboarding: Pool Config — Brindlework Release Track

Release managers own the pooler cutover. Quillbase caps connections at 40 per node; never raise this without sign-off from the Ferncote ops rotation. Drain pools before tagging a release, verify idle timeout is 30s, and confirm the standby node in Marrowdale picks up leases. If the pooler admin console locks you out mid-release, use the recovery passphrase below.

strongbox words: sorius-joreth-casath-eliiel

Management Meeting Minutes — Northvale Expansion

Attendees: regional directors and sales leadership. Agenda covered the proposed entry into the Northvale corridor. Site survey complete; two warehouse options shortlisted. Hiring plan calls for eight field reps by Q2, reporting to a new area lead. Marketing spend to be phased, pending first-quarter traction. Legal flagged licensing timelines of roughly ten weeks. Sales leads to prepare territory models by Friday. Further strategic detail is recorded in the note below.

confidential, kahog-bawif: The northern region missed its Pramir quota by 20.0 percent last quarter. Casaxek Freight plans to lower the Fraion list price by 41.5 percent in December. The finance team signed off on a budget of $236.4 million for Project Druius. The renewal with Fenysix Partners closes at $91.3 million a year, 2.1 percent below the last contract.

Runbook: Mistwave consent banner rollout.

Scope: all Tidebrook-hosted properties. Rollout is percentage-gated per region; do not push past 50% without sign-off from the privacy lead. If opt-out rates spike or the banner fails to render, flip the kill switch flag and file an incident. Check the telemetry dashboard before and after each step increase. Re-verify banner copy matches the approved text on every deploy. The flag and gating values currently live in production are listed below.

config for kadug-yahop:
quenwyn:
  pin: 2459
  metrics_host: metrics.quenwyn.lumicsys.internal
  tenant: julax
  seal: seal_0d5ead96